Calories in Dutch Bros Hot Chocolate Medium

📏 Serving Size: 454.0ml

🧪 Nutrition Facts

Amount Per Serving
  • Calories 430.0
  • Total Fat 17.0 g
  • Saturated Fat 11.0 g
  • Cholesterol 60.0 mg
  • Sodium 220.0 mg
  • Potassium 0.0 mg
  • Total Carbohydrate 59.0 g
  • Dietary Fiber 1.0 g
  • Sugars 56.0 g
  • Protein 11.0 g

💬 Nutrition Q&A: Dutch Bros Hot Chocolate Medium

Is Dutch Bros Hot Chocolate Medium good for weight loss?

At 430 calories per serving with 56g of sugar, this drink isn't ideal for weight loss. The high sugar content means you're consuming most of a typical day's added sugar limit in one beverage, which can make it harder to maintain a calorie deficit.

Is Dutch Bros Hot Chocolate Medium good for muscle building?

With 11g of protein, this hot chocolate provides a modest protein contribution, though it's paired with a lot of carbs and sugar relative to the protein amount. It could work as part of a post-workout drink if combined with other protein sources, but it's not a primary muscle-building choice.

Is Dutch Bros Hot Chocolate Medium good post-workout fuel?

The carbs and sugar can help replenish glycogen stores after a workout, but you'd ideally pair it with a protein-rich food since 11g of protein alone isn't quite enough for optimal muscle recovery.

How might Dutch Bros Hot Chocolate Medium affect blood sugar?

This drink will cause a significant blood sugar spike due to its 56g of sugar and minimal fiber. The quick energy boost will likely be followed by a crash, which can leave you feeling fatigued or hungry shortly after.

What should I watch out for with Dutch Bros Hot Chocolate Medium?

The 56g of sugar is the main concern—that's roughly 14 teaspoons and far exceeds recommended daily limits. The saturated fat at 11g also makes up more than half your daily allowance, so this should be an occasional treat rather than a regular choice.

Dried vs Fresh Fruit: How Many More Calories? Dried vs Fresh Fruit: How Many More Calories?

Dried fruit and fresh fruit start as the same food, but the drying process removes almost all of the water content — concentrating the calories, sugar, and nutrients into a much smaller volume. This makes dried fruit significantly higher in calories per gram and very easy to overeat. Dried vs Fresh Fruit: Calorie Comparison Fresh grapes (100g): 67 calories vs Raisins (100g): 299 calories — 4.5x more calories See grape nutrition Fresh apricot (100g): 48 calories vs Dried apricots (100g): 241 calories — 5x more calories Fresh mango (100g): 60 calories vs Dried mango (100g): 319 calories — 5.3x more calories See mango nutrition Fresh cranberries (100g): 46 calories vs Dried cranberries (100g): 308 calories — 6.7x more calories Fresh cherries (100g): 63 calories vs Dried cherries (100g): 283 calories — 4.5x more calories See cherry nutrition Fresh plum (100g): 46 calories vs Prunes/dried plums (100g): 240 calories — 5.2x more calories Why Is Dried Fruit So Easy to Overeat?
